(BBC News) Disasters and accidents Second Gyeongin Expressway fire Five people are killed and 37 others injured after a fire on the Second Gyeongin Expressway near Seoul, South Korea. (Reuters) Health and environment Eighteen children in Uzbekistan die after drinking a cough syrup manufactured by Indian drug maker Marion Biotech. (BBC News) International relations 2022 North Kosovo crisis Following talks with Serbian president Aleksandar Vučić, barricades erected by ethnic Serbs in North Kosovo begin being dismantled. (BBC News) Politics and elections Thirty-seventh government of Israel Benjamin Netanyahu is sworn in as the prime minister of Israel for the third time in his political career. He heads what has been called Israel's "most right-wing government in history." (CNN) Law and crime Social media influencer and former professional kickboxer Andrew Tate is arrested in Romania in relation to allegations of human trafficking and production of child pornography.
